use different name for parameter to make it clear that we set DIDescriptor::GV

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@61083 91177308-0d34-0410-b5e6-96231b3b80d8
This commit is contained in:
Torok Edwin 2008-12-16 09:06:01 +00:00
parent 1447f5ca1f
commit a70c68efc8

View File

@ -101,8 +101,8 @@ DIGlobalVariable::DIGlobalVariable(GlobalVariable *GV)
DIBlock::DIBlock(GlobalVariable *GV) DIBlock::DIBlock(GlobalVariable *GV)
: DIDescriptor(GV, dwarf::DW_TAG_lexical_block) {} : DIDescriptor(GV, dwarf::DW_TAG_lexical_block) {}
// needed by DIVariable::getType() // needed by DIVariable::getType()
DIType::DIType(GlobalVariable *GV) : DIDescriptor(GV) { DIType::DIType(GlobalVariable *gv) : DIDescriptor(gv) {
if (!GV) return; if (!gv) return;
unsigned tag = getTag(); unsigned tag = getTag();
if (tag != dwarf::DW_TAG_base_type && !DIDerivedType::isDerivedType(tag) && if (tag != dwarf::DW_TAG_base_type && !DIDerivedType::isDerivedType(tag) &&
!DICompositeType::isCompositeType(tag)) !DICompositeType::isCompositeType(tag))